    Re: German help.

    format_quote Originally Posted by muslim_friend View Post
    Right! so it's vocabulary before grammar is it?.. sounds fine.



    hallo-Hello!

    Guten tag-Good morning (thnx Alpha Dude )

    Wie heisst du?-Who are you?

    ich heisse Ali.Und du?-I am Ali. And You are?
    Cool! BTW, 'Guten Tag' really means 'good day' ... so it can be used all day, not just in the morning.

    Markus.Wie geht es dir?- Markus. I didn't understand the second part. 'where are you going?' is it?

    Mir geht es gut.-- Err.. what's that?
    'Wie geht es dir?' - 'How are you?' (Directly translated it would be closer to 'How goes it [with] you?')

    Consequently, 'Mir geht es gut' means .... ??

    By the way, when transalating to german, are there name changes as well?..Like the English name 'William' is renamed 'Guilluame' in french.
    Yes, it may be interesting to look at different names in different languages.
    William = Wilhelm

    From Alpha Dude's post, i noticed an excessive usage of the Z alphabet. is it always that way in the language? and why? How on earth does one pronounce something that starts with Z
    An excessive usage of the letter 'Z'??? Call the police!
    I have not really thought about that ...

    How to pronounce it?
    It is a sharper sound than 's'.
    For example.
    sehen(to see) has a soft 's' (more like the english 'z', really. As in 'razor'). Both 'e's are pronouced as 'e' by the way (such as in the word 'bed'), not as 'ee'.

    zehn(ten) has a sharp 's'. More like a 'ts' sound (like in the word 'pets')

    Does that make sense at all?

    Deutsch and Nederlands are almost the same

    Hallo= Hallo
    Guten Tag= Goeden dag
    Wie heißt du?= Hoe heet je?
    Ich heiße Ali.Und du?= Ik heet Ali. En jij?
    Markus. Wie geht es dir?= Markus. Hoe gaat het met jou?
    Mir geht es gut= Met mij gaat het goed.
